Scholarship Description

The UBS Center Scholarships are full scholarships awarded every year to outstanding university graduates to enable them to take up their doctoral studies at the Zurich Graduate School of Economics, run by the Department of Economics at the University of Zurich.
Furthermore, by funding new endowed chairs at the Department of Economics, the UBS Center will create additional doctoral positions for talented young researchers beyond the scholarship scheme.
This will ensure that the Zurich Graduate School of Economics achieves a critical mass of top young talent to create a leading international graduate school with an attractive research environment Now

Eligibility for University of Zurich PhD Scholarships

Scholarships are open to graduates from around the world, they are awarded to candidates on the grounds of outstanding academic merit, and continuing support will be subject to the satisfactory completion of coursework.

While preference may be given to students whose research plans include areas of interest of the UBS International Center of Economics in Society, applications from all areas are welcomed.

Admission to the Zurich Graduate School of Economics is a pre-condition for being considered for a UBS Center Scholarship.

The UBS Center Scholarships are full scholarships, covering living expenses and all fees. Scholarship holders are free to choose their supervisor and have no mandatory duties beyond the completion of the coursework and their doctorate. We do however encourage students to contribute to departmental teaching because it is in their own interest to acquire good teaching skills.

Number of Awards

 3

Worth of Scholarship

The UBS Center Scholarships cover living expenses(Approximately. CHF 42,500 p.a) plus all tuition fees.

Duration of Scholarship

 Scholarships are offered to award holders for a period of four years, subject to the satisfactory completion of coursework.

How to Apply for University of Zurich PhD Scholarships

Applicants need to apply for admission to the Zurich Graduate School of Economics where they indicate that they are applying for a UBS Center Scholarship.
